What Digital Transformation Really Means
Digital transformation involves integrating digital technology into all areas of a business or organization, changing how it operates and delivers value to customers. It’s not just about adopting new tools but rethinking processes, culture, and customer engagement.
For example, a retail company might shift from physical stores to an online platform, using data analytics to personalize customer experiences. A healthcare provider could implement telemedicine solutions to reach patients remotely. These changes require more than technology—they demand new skills and strategic thinking.

What You Can Expect to Learn
A well-designed digital transformation course covers several key areas:
Digital technologies
Learn about cloud computing, artificial intelligence, the Internet of Things (IoT), and data analytics.
Change management
Understand how to guide teams and organizations through transformation, addressing resistance and building support.
Customer experience
Explore how digital tools improve customer interactions and satisfaction.
Business models
Study how companies innovate and create new value through digital strategies.
Cybersecurity basics
Gain awareness of protecting digital assets and data privacy.
For example, a course might include a project where you design a digital strategy for a small business, applying what you’ve learned about customer needs and technology options.

How to Choose the Right Course
Not all courses are the same. Here are some tips to find one that fits your needs:
Look for practical content
Choose courses with real-world examples and projects.
Check the instructor’s background
Experienced professionals or educators with industry knowledge add value.
Consider course format
Online courses offer flexibility, while in-person classes may provide more interaction.
Read reviews and testimonials
Feedback from past students can reveal the course’s strengths and weaknesses.
Verify certification
Some courses offer certificates that can boost your resume.
